What is a Marketing Funnel?
A marketing funnel is a strategic framework utilized to picture and assist the consumer journey from preliminary awareness to final purchase, categorizing customers into distinct phases: the top of the funnel (ToFu), middle of the funnel (MoFu), and bottom of the funnel (BoFu). This structure helps in understanding consumer experience at each phase.
This design makes it possible for organizations to comprehend how to engage clients through targeted marketing strategies at each stage, helping with a seamless shift towards sales conversion and client relationships. Customer Life Time Worth
Customer lifetime worth (CLV) is an essential metric that measures the total revenue a company can expect from a single client over the course of their relationship. This metric offers valuable insights into the long-lasting effectiveness of the marketing funnel. By understanding CLV, businesses can better assess their marketing strategies, designate resources sensibly, and align their initiatives with overarching service goals.
Determining CLV entails a number of steps, consisting of identifying the average purchase worth, the purchase frequency, and the anticipated customer life-span. The formula frequently used is as follows:
CLV = Typical Purchase Value - Purchase Frequency - Client Life Expectancy
This metric is essential for assessing marketing performance, as it uses a price quote of the profits produced per consumer, considerably influencing budgeting choices and marketing strategies.

Roi
Return on investment (ROI) is a crucial metric for evaluating the financial success of a marketing funnel, as it indicates the effectiveness of marketing expenditures in creating earnings. By analyzing ROI, companies can determine which marketing channels and methods offer the greatest returns, thereby optimizing resource allocation and informing future marketing decisions.
To accurately compute ROI, services typically utilize the formula: ROI = (Net Earnings/ Cost of Financial Investment) x 100%. This formula permits marketers to measure the worth created from their projects relative to the expenses incurred.
For example, if a business releases a social media campaign with an expense of $10,000 that leads to $50,000 in sales, the ROI would be 400%. Using innovative analytics tools, such as Google Analytics or HubSpot, substantially enhances ROI analysis, enabling companies to keep track of engagement levels, conversion rates, and customer acquisition expenses.
For example, a seller may track email campaigns to recognize the most reliable messaging and target demographics.
This information equips marketers to make informed changes, facilitating continuous enhancement of their strategies over time.
